Storage Awareness

VMware vSphere® API for Storage Awareness (VASA) è l'API del control plane principale per vSphere. Questa API permette a vSphere di rilevare le configurazioni di storage e di impostare le proprietà dello storage per gli array che supportano tale funzionalità. VASA è utilizzato da vSphere Virtual Volumes, Virtual SAN e vSphere APIs for IO Filtering (VAIO) come singolo control plane unificato per lo storage vSphere. I vendor di storage possono utilizzare VMware vSphere® API for Storage Awareness (VASA) allo scopo di fornire a vSphere le informazioni riguardanti specifici array di dischi, per una più stretta integrazione tra storage e infrastruttura virtuale. Le informazioni condivise includono dettagli sulla virtualizzazione dello storage, tra cui integrità, configurazione, capacità e thin provisioning. Tale livello di dettaglio può finalmente essere trasferito all'utente attraverso VMware® vCenter Server™.

  • Configurazione di funzionalità vSphere Virtual Volumes, Virtual SAN e VAIO.
  • Raccolta di informazioni su funzionalità (ad esempio snapshot, deduplicazione, stato di replica, livelli RAID, thin e thick provisioning) e stato (integrità, risoluzione dei problemi e così via) di specifici array di dischi.
  • Semplificazione per gli amministratori delle procedure di selezione delle risorse di storage più appropriate in caso di creazione di una macchina virtuale sulla base di dettagli di alto livello in merito a capacità, prestazioni e funzionalità del disco sottostante.
  • Integrazione con altre funzioni di vSphere, quali VMware vSphere Storage DRS e Storage Policy-Based Management (SPBM).
  • Queste API sono incluse in VMware vSphere® Enterprise Standard, Enterprise ed Enterprise Plus Edition™.

IO Filtering (anteprima tecnica)

VMware vSphere API for IO Filtering (VAIO) consente agli sviluppatori software di terze parti di aggiungere servizi di dati a ESXi e vSphere. VAIO è progettato per consentire l'accesso sincrono completo alla coda IO di una macchina virtuale senza alcuna modifica alla macchina in esecuzione. In questo modo, i filtri di terze parti possono eseguire in qualunque momento operazioni quali il caching e la replica in modo dinamico su qualsiasi VM in esecuzione su qualsiasi host ESXi. VAIO è completamente integrato con vSphere Storage Policy-Based Management (SBPM), garantendo così all'amministratore di vSphere un'esperienza d'uso semplice. Il kit di sviluppo software VAIO è a disposizione dei partner VMware che partecipano al programma di sviluppo VAIO.

  • Creazione di filtri IO personalizzati mediante il kit di sviluppo software VAIO.
  • Accesso sincrono completo agli IO su disco della VM.
  • Installazione, implementazione e configurazione integrate dei filtri IO.
  • Assistenza per le funzionalità essenziali quali caching e replica.
  • Queste API sono incluse in VMware vSphere Standard, Enterprise ed Enterprise Plus Edition.

Integrazione degli array

vSphere offre un'API per demandare specifiche operazioni di storage agli array di dischi supportati per ottenere efficienza e prestazioni senza precedenti. Grazie alla soluzione VMware VAAI (vSphere API for Array Integration), vSphere consente di eseguire le operazioni chiave in modo più rapido, utilizzando una quantità inferiore di CPU, memoria e larghezza di banda di storage.

  • Assegnazione all'array delle funzioni di copia e azzeramento dei blocchi.
  • Supporto della funzione di recupero dello spazio inutilizzato e degli avvisi relativi alle condizioni di spazio insufficiente negli array con thin provisioning.
  • Supporto completo per NAS e storage basato su blocchi.
  • Queste API sono incluse in VMware vSphere® Enterprise Edition™ e vSphere Enterprise Plus.

Multipathing

Attraverso l'integrazione con funzionalità software di multipathing offerte da vendor di storage terzi, è possibile migliorare le prestazioni e l'affidabilità delle attività di I/O su storage.

  • Possibilità per i partner di storage di sviluppare un plug-in per le proprie funzionalità specifiche grazie all'architettura di storage modulare.
  • Comunicazione tra i plug-in e il sistema in esecuzione nell'array di storage allo scopo di determinare la selezione dei percorsi migliori e di utilizzare percorsi paralleli per ottimizzare le prestazioni e l'affidabilità delle attività di I/O dall'host vSphere all'array di storage stesso.
  • Queste API sono incluse in vSphere Enterprise e vSphere Enterprise Plus.

Data Protection

Esecuzione di backup scalabili senza interruzione delle applicazioni o delle attività degli utenti con un software di backup che utilizza la soluzione VMware vSphere® Storage APIs - Data Protection. vSphere Storage APIs - Data Protection permette infatti al software di backup di eseguire il backup centralizzato delle macchine virtuali senza interruzioni delle attività né sovraccarichi determinati dall'esecuzione dei backup dall'interno di ogni macchina virtuale.

  • Backup e ripristino incrementali, differenziali e completi dell'immagine della macchina virtuale.
  • Backup delle macchine virtuali a livello di singolo file utilizzando i sistemi operativi Windows e Linux supportati.
  • Coerenza dei dati garantita grazie all'utilizzo della funzione Microsoft Volume Shadow Copy Services (VSS) per le macchine virtuali che eseguono sistemi operativi Microsoft Windows supportati.
  • La soluzione vSphere Storage APIs - Data Protection è inclusa in tutte le versioni e in tutti i kit di vSphere.